In this review the A-Tech 32GB DDR4 module is evaluated as a single-module memory upgrade specifically for Dell Inspiron 3910, 3891, 3020 small desktop and 3020 tower systems. The bottom line: this is a straightforward, high-capacity upgrade for users who need to eliminate memory bottlenecks and run heavier multitasking or light content-creation workloads. Installation is plug-and-play for most desktop users, and the module follows JEDEC DDR4 standards at 1.2V, so it is aimed at those who want a reliable, no-fuss performance boost without tinkering with voltages or complex configurations.
Key Features
- Compatibility: Designed for Dell Inspiron 3910, 3891, 3020 small desktop and 3020 tower models so buyers can expect fitment with those systems when following the manual.
- Capacity: A single 32GB RAM module increases available memory to reduce swapping and improve multitasking for heavier workloads.
- Speed: DDR4 3200MHz (PC4-25600) performance helps move data faster than lower-speed DDR4 modules, reducing latency in memory-bound tasks.
- Form factor: DIMM 288-pin non-ECC unbuffered (UDIMM) fits standard desktop memory slots and follows JEDEC specifications for reliable operation.
- Power and rank: Runs at JEDEC standard 1.2V and uses a 2Rx8 dual-rank configuration that balances density and compatibility for many desktop motherboards.
- Warranty and support: Covered by a Limited Lifetime Warranty and backed by A-Tech support for replacement or troubleshooting guidance.
Who It's For
This upgrade is aimed at owners of the listed Dell Inspiron models who need more RAM for heavier multitasking, larger browser sessions, virtual machines, or photo editing. It is particularly useful for users replacing smaller modules or expanding a single- or dual-channel configuration where a 32GB stick fits the platform limits.
It is not for laptop users, systems that require ECC memory, or buyers who need server-class buffered modules. Also, those who prefer matched dual-channel kits for guaranteed channel symmetry may choose paired modules instead of a single 32GB stick.

Specifications
| Brand | A-Tech |
| Capacity | 32GB (single module) |
| Type | DDR4 UDIMM 288-pin |
| Speed | 3200MHz PC4-25600 |
| Voltage | JEDEC standard 1.2V |
| Rank | 2Rx8 (dual rank x8) |
| Compatibility | Dell Inspiron 3910, 3891, 3020 small desktop and 3020 tower |

Frequently Asked Questions
Will this module fit other desktop motherboards?
It uses a standard 288-pin DDR4 UDIMM form factor, but fitment and BIOS support should be verified for systems beyond the listed Dell Inspiron models.
Do I need technical skills to install it?
Installation is plug-and-play for most desktop users, though consulting the system manual for correct seating and channel guidelines is recommended.
Is this ECC or buffered memory?
No, this is NON-ECC unbuffered (UDIMM) memory intended for consumer desktop use.
